>> Thanks Maxime. Do I read this correcty. The devm_ unwinding not being done
>> when root_device_register() is used is not because root_device_unregister()
>> would not trigger the unwinding - but rather because DRM code on top of this
>> device keeps the refcount increased?
> 
> There's a difference of behaviour between a root_device and any device
> with a bus: the root_device will only release the devm resources when
> it's freed (in device_release), but a bus device will also do it in
> device_del (through bus_remove_device() -> device_release_driver() ->
> device_release_driver_internal() -> __device_release_driver() ->
> device_unbind_cleanup(), which are skipped (in multiple places) if
> there's no bus and no driver attached to the device).
> 
> It does affect DRM, but I'm pretty sure it will affect any framework
> that deals with device hotplugging by deferring the framework structure
> until the last (userspace) user closes its file descriptor. So I'd
> assume that v4l2 and cec at least are also affected, and most likely
> others.

> platform_devices were a quick way to get a device that would have a bus
> and a driver bound to fall into the right patch above. We probably
> shouldn't use platform_devices and a kunit_device sounds like the best
> idea, but the test linked in the original mail I pointed you to should
> work with whatever we come up with. It works with multiple (platform,
> PCI, USB, etc) buses, so the mock we create should behave like their
> real world equivalents.
Thanks for the patience and the explanation. Now I understand a generic 
test device needs to sit on a bus.

As I said, in my very specific IIO related test the test device does not 
need a bus. Hence I'll drop the 'generic helpers' from this series.
